Preparing for the JEE Advanced in the last week can be intense, but here are some tips to help you make the most of it:

1. Focus on revision: Review the key concepts, formulas, and problem-solving techniques that you've already covered. Identify your weak areas and spend extra time on them.

2. Practice previous years' papers: Solve as many JEE Advanced papers from previous years as possible. This will help you understand the exam pattern, time management, and gain confidence.

3. Mock tests: Take full-length mock tests to simulate the actual exam conditions. Analyze your performance, identify areas of improvement, and work on time management.

4. Clear doubts: If you have any doubts or concepts that you're unsure about, seek clarification from teachers, mentors, or online forums. Don't let doubts linger, as it can affect your confidence during the exam.

5. Stay calm and focused: It's normal to feel some stress, but try to stay calm and maintain a positive mindset. Take short breaks, practice relaxation techniques, and get sufficient rest to stay refreshed and focused.

6. Time management: Develop a study schedule for the last week that allows you to cover all the important topics while leaving some time for revision and practice.

7. Healthy lifestyle: Eat nutritious meals, stay hydrated, and get enough sleep. A healthy body supports a healthy mind and can improve your concentration and performance.

8. Avoid new topics: In the last week, it's generally not recommended to start studying new topics. Focus on strengthening your existing knowledge base instead.

Remember, your hard work and consistent efforts throughout your preparation will pay off. Stay confident, believe in yourself, and do your best.

Last minute tips.

It's that time of year where every aspirant is nervous and looking for some advice and motivation to perform well in the coming exam.

Well here are my Two cents.

1 At this point do not study any new topic.

2 Donot attempt any mock tests in these last days.

3 Make a list of imp formulae and notes for topics that are weak and post them on ur wall that u can revise everytime.

4 Attempt random questions from random topics and see if u can solve them.If not just look at their solutions and read the short theory or concept behind it.

5 Do not attempt any question which is unsolved as the answer and solution might haunt you and get u stressed if ur not able to solve it.

6 Eat healthy and sleep on-time.

7 Set ur biological clock according to the exam day.Sleep at around 11pn and get up at 6 am as u would do on the D day.

8 Study only from ur notes and see the problems that u've already solved.This will give u confidence.

9 Remember is 70% an exam of ur speed and only 30% of deep understanding.

Lay emphasis of following topics for quick revision

Mathematics: Quadratic equations & expressions, complex numbers, probability, vectors & 3D geometry, circle, parabola, ellipse functions, limits, continuity and differentiability, application of derivatives, definite integral in calculus.

Physics: Units &, Dimensions, heat and thermodynamics, waves , capacitors & electrostatics, magnetics, electromagnetic induction, optics and modern physics.

Chemistry: Qualitative analysis, coordination chemistry & chemical bonding in inorganic chemistry, electrochemistry, thermodynamics, chemical equilibrium in physical chemistry and oxygen-related compounds & amines in organic chemistry.

Strategy for attempting various pattern of questions

Multiple choice questions with single choice correct answers:
Easiest of the lot ,attempt them carefully as they are the scoring ones

Multiple choice questions with multiple choice correct answers:
Toughest amongst all.Attempt very carefully.Only mark those options that ur sure about.

Comprehension based:
Read the passage carefully.The most scoring question amongst all

Matrix match type (one to one matching):
Be careful as this is a scoring segment.
Do not make silly mistakes.

Matrix match type (one to many matching):
The more difficult ones.Be extremely cautious as they can consume time.

Numerical based answer type:
Time consuming generally but if it's integer type it could be relatively easy as well.

In some cases answers can be asked upto 2 or 3 decimal places.Keep in mind the instructions given.

* Pls read the marking scheme carefully as there could be a surprise.

Why govt scrapped KVPY exam and merged the fellowship scheme with INSPIRE 23/07/2022

Kishore Vaigyanik Protsahan Yojana (KVPY), which was a popular scholarship scheme for students with scientific aptitude, will be discontinued from this year (2022) onwards.

KVPY will now be subsumed with another scholarship scheme named Innovation in Science Pursuit for Inspired research-Scholarship for Higher Education (INSPIRE-SHE).

The Department of Science and Technology (DST) of the government of India has made the announcement about the merger of KVPY with INSPIRE-SHE.



https://indianexpress.com/article/education/kvpy-exam-why-govt-scrapped-aptitude-test-merged-fellowship-scheme-inspire-8040316/

Why govt scrapped KVPY exam and merged the fellowship scheme with INSPIRE According to DST sources, the high operational cost of conducting the aptitude test forced the government to scrap it. But this decision does not affect the number of fellowships that were being offered under Kishore Vaigyanik Protsahan Yojana

NEET 2022 was conducted in an offline mode on July 17, from 2 pm to 5.20 pm. Each subject - Physics, Chemistry and Biology was divided into two sections, Section A and Section B carrying 35 and 15 questions respectively. In Section B, candidates had to attempt 10 questions only.

Physics

The Physics section of NEET 2022 was the most difficult section. It comprised 45 questions and was dominated by questions from Electricity, Modern Physics and Mechanics together comprised 65 per cent of the Physics section. The questions were mostly formula-based. According to the experts, the questions were lengthy in nature and hence time-consuming. The questions were numeric-based and around four to five questions were tricky in nature. The section covered the majority of the topics from the NEET 2021 syllabus and was NCERT-based.

Chemistry

This section of the NEET question paper 2022 was dominated by NCERT-based questions. The 45 questions that comprised this section had more theoretical questions, also, 31 per cent of the total number of questions asked were easy to moderate and candidates could score well in this section. According to the experts, the weightage of the Inorganic Chemistry section was high whereas that of the Physical Chemistry section was low. The questions were mostly fundamental but there were four to five graph-based and numerical questions in this section.

Biology

The Biology section was the easiest section in the question paper for NEET 2022. This section comprised 90 questions, which were segregated into questions from Botany and Zoology. The experts stated that the Botany section was tougher than that of the Zoology section. On the other hand, the Zoology section was mostly asked from the Class 12 syllabus. Maximum questions were asked from the Human Physiology topic and the Ecology section had the lowest weightage.

The Zoology section of NEET 2022 was easy to moderate. Nearly 30 per cent of the questions can be considered difficult. This section was mainly dominated by questions from Animal Husbandry, Biotechnology, Human Reproduction and Biomolecules topics. The Botany section of NEET 2022 was comparatively tougher than the Zoology section. Nearly 30 per cent of the questions can be considered easy. This section was mainly dominated by questions from Genetics, cell and cell cycle, diversity of life and structural organisation of plants.
